Jamaica don't need Gayle, Samuels to win

Jamaica captain Tamar Lambert remains undaunted by the fact that his team must face an in-form Barbados without two of their most destructive batsmen, Marlon Samuels and Chris Gayle.

In addition to the influential batsmen, the team will also miss bowlers Jerome Taylor and Andre Russell.

Barbados, on the other hand, who are tied with Jamaica for the record of four consecutive titles, will be at full strength with the likes of Fidel Edwards, Kemar Roach, Tino Best and Sulieman Benn set to lead their bowling line-up.

"We have played without Gayle and Samuels for four and two years, respectively, and that did not stop us from winning the tournament," said Lambert shortly after the team's final training session at the venue yesterday.

"It will be a very competitive game as Barbados have a very good team, especially as it relates to the bowling line-up, that should really test us physically and mentally.

"But having said that, we are a quality team, and a confident bunch of players, who can more than get the job done," he added.

Jamaica, in the absence of Gayle and Russell, will seek to bank their batting hopes on the dependable Brendan Nash, Lambert, Danza Hyatt, who missed the team's opening game due to injury, Carlton Baugh Jr and David Bernard Jr.

Their bowling, in the meantime, will centre around the in-form, Andrew Richardson, and spin twins Odean Brown and Nikita Miller.

Barbados, in the meantime, whose back-to-back titles came between 1975 and 1979, will look to new captain Kirk Edwards, teenage sensation Kraigg Brathwaite and Ryans Hinds to guide their batting exploits.

"Jamaica have done exceptionally well over the past four years, but our job is to be worthy opponents," said Barbados coach Henderson Springer.
